摘要
利用银杏单细胞克隆系研究银杏单细胞生长稳定性与细胞均一性之间的关系。结果显示:培养基过滤杀菌是促进细胞生长的好方法,当悬浮培养愈伤组织3代和向培养基中加入0.5g/L的酪蛋白水解物,能显著增加植板率,单细胞克隆的植板率为27.04%。克隆系GB-11平均生长率为0.55gfw/gfw·d。
The relationship between stability of ginkgo single-cells and cells uniformity its was studied by cells-cloning series of ginkgo. The results indicated: sterilization of medium by filtration was the good method to promote cells growth. When suspended culture of the 3rd generation callus, adding 0.5g/L hydrates of casein in medium might increase planting efficiency. The planting efficiency of single-cells cloned was 27.04%. The average growth rates of GB- 11 cloning lines reached 0.55g fw/g fw · d.
